统计
  • 文章总数:265 篇
  • 评论总数:0 条
  • 分类总数:14 个
  • 最后更新:昨天 17:30
原创开发板

谷歌Egde TPU人工智能开发板到手实战2-USB摄像头

本文阅读 1 分钟
首页 开发板 正文

(USB的确实没官方MIPI的方便好用…)

1、MDT连接开发板

  1. mdt shell

查看USB摄像头参数:

  1. sudo v4l2-ctl --list-formats-ext --device /dev/video1

提示如下界面,后面还有,不用管,仔细看好各个分辨率支持的fps

  1. ioctl: VIDIOC_ENUM_FMT
  2. Index : 0
  3. Type : Video Capture
  4. Pixel Format: 'YUYV'
  5. Name : YUYV 4:2:2
  6. Size: Discrete 640x480
  7. Interval: Discrete 0.033s (30.000 fps)
  8. Interval: Discrete 0.042s (24.000 fps)
  9. Interval: Discrete 0.050s (20.000 fps)
  10. Interval: Discrete 0.067s (15.000 fps)
  11. Interval: Discrete 0.100s (10.000 fps)
  12. Interval: Discrete 0.133s (7.500 fps)
  13. Interval: Discrete 0.200s (5.000 fps)

2、下载Edge TPU API识别demo数据库

  1. export DEMO_FILES="$HOME/demo_files"
  2. wget -P ${DEMO_FILES}/ https://dl.google.com/coral/canned_models/mobilenet_v2_1.0_224_quant_edgetpu.tflite
  3. wget -P ${DEMO_FILES}/ https://dl.google.com/coral/canned_models/imagenet_labels.txt
  4. wget -P ${DEMO_FILES}/ https://dl.google.com/coral/canned_models/mobilenet_ssd_v2_face_quant_postprocess_edgetpu.tflite

3、HDMI显示器查看识别界面

注意红色部分要对应fps,按键盘Q退出识别,或者关闭操作机终端也可退出识别

物体识别:

  1. edgetpu_classify
  2. --source /dev/video1:YUY2:800x600:24/1
  3. --model ${DEMO_FILES}/mobilenet_v2_1.0_224_quant_edgetpu.tflite
  4. --labels ${DEMO_FILES}/imagenet_labels.txt

人脸识别:

  1. edgetpu_detect
  2. --source /dev/video1:YUY2:800x600:24/1
  3. --model ${DEMO_FILES}/mobilenet_ssd_v2_face_quant_postprocess_edgetpu.tflite

4、浏览器查看识别界面,开发板的IP:4664

物体识别:

  1. edgetpu_classify_server
  2. --source /dev/video1:YUY2:800x600:24/1
  3. --model ${DEMO_FILES}/mobilenet_v2_1.0_224_quant_edgetpu.tflite
  4. --labels ${DEMO_FILES}/imagenet_labels.txt

人脸识别:

  1. edgetpu_detect_server
  2. --source /dev/video1:YUY2:800x600:24/1
  3. --model ${DEMO_FILES}/mobilenet_ssd_v2_face_quant_postprocess_edgetpu.tflite

1160436211.png

2947424062.png

5、注意事项

5.1下次打开demo,要提前设置API目录

  1. export DEMO_FILES="$HOME/demo_files"

5.2分辨率和fps一定要对应

比如我的罗技摄像头800*600分辨率就没有24fps,官方文档输入就报错打不开,粗心大意没仔细看英文文档…

5.3不要拔电关机,在MDT用命令行关机

  1. sudo shutdown now
原创文章,作者:ERROR204,本文章内容未经书面许可禁止一切形式的转载:https://imnks.com/133.html
谷歌Egde TPU人工智能开发板到手实战1-系统安装
« 上一篇 12-16
谷歌Edge TPU开发板更换操作机 MDT连接不上怎么办
下一篇 » 12-16